Going Beyond Counting First Authors in Author Co-citation Analysis
The present study examines one of the fundamental aspects of author co-citation analysis (ACA) - the way co-citation
counts are defined. Co-citation counting provides the data on which all subsequent statistical analyses and mappings
are based, and we compare ACA results based on two different types of co-citation counting - the traditional type that
only counts the first one among a cited work's authors on the one hand and a non-traditional type that takes into
account the first 5 authors of a cited work on the other hand. Results indicate that the picture produced through this non-traditional author co-citation counting contains more coherent author groups and is therefore considerably clearer. However, this picture represents fewer specialties in the research field being studied than that produced through the traditional first-author co-citation counting when the same number of top-ranked authors is selected and analyzed. Reasons for these effects are discussed
Variations on the Author
“Variations on the Author” discusses two of Eduardo Coutinho’s recent films (Um Dia na Vida, from 2010, and Últimas Conversas, posthumously released in 2015) and their contribution to the general question of documentary authorship. The director’s filmography is characterized by a consistent yet self-effacing form of authorial self-inscription: Coutinho often features as an interviewer that rather than express opinions propels discourses; an interviewer that is good at listening. This mode of self-inscription characterizes him as an author who is not expressive but who is nonetheless markedly present on the screen. In Um Dia na Vida, however, Coutinho is completely absent form the image, while Últimas Conversas, on the contrary, includes a confessional prologue that moves the director from the margins to the center of his films. This article examines the ways in which these works stand out in the filmography of a director who offers new insights into the notion of cinematic authorship
Appropriate Similarity Measures for Author Cocitation Analysis
We provide a number of new insights into the methodological discussion about author cocitation analysis. We first argue that the use of the Pearson correlation for measuring the similarity between authors’ cocitation profiles is not very satisfactory. We then discuss what kind of similarity measures may be used as an alternative to the Pearson correlation. We consider three similarity measures in particular. One is the well-known cosine. The other two similarity measures have not been used before in the bibliometric literature. Active seismic isolation using interferometric inertial sensors
The transmission of ground motion to sensitive equipment can affect their performance or their duty cycle. To overcome this limitation, passive and active isolation solutions have been developed. When it is supported by springs, a system is isolated passively in a frequency range above its resonance frequency. On the other hand, active isolation consists in sensing the motion of the payload to isolate and canceling this motion by injecting a force that opposes this motion. To increase the performance, passive and active solutions can be combined.The goal of this research is to isolate a six degree-of-freedom (d.o.f.) platform from ground motion in the low-frequency range, i.e. between 10 mHz and 10 Hz. At low frequency, the performance of the active isolation stage is limited by the sensor resolution. To overcomethis limitation, one can use inertial sensors whose inertial mass’ motion is measured by an interferometric readout.In this thesis, the characterization of a horizontal inertial sensor (HINS) and a vertical inertial sensor (VINS) developed is presented. The Michelson interferometer used to sense the inertial mass is studied with a numerical model; the current resolution is limited by the optics too sensitive to their mounting’s motion and by the signal drift at low frequency. The mechanical system is made of a pendulum. By deriving the equations of motion of the system, the sensor’s dynamics can be studied; Inertial sensors sense a coupled signal between rotation and translation. Because of this coupling, the dynamics include a pair of complex or real zeroes at low frequency, below the resonance frequency of the inertial system.To subtract the spurious tilt motion from the sensor’s signal, a liquid sensor is under development. The inclination is measured by comparison to the horizontal surface of liquid Mercury sealed inside a container. It has been characterized experimentally to study its sensitivity, 306.75 V/rad, and its resolution on the order of 5 10−5 rad/pHz. The current version is too noisy principally because the viscosity of the reflective liquid is not large enough and hence, the reference surface moves too much with ground motion.The effect of the tilt-translation coupling on inertial control is studied on a 2 d.o.f. model; when applying inertial control, the motion of the payload becomes coupled with the ground inclination at low frequency due to the sensor’s dynamics. Solutions to cope with coupling have been investigated: projecting the system in a decoupled frame (centralized projection and singular value decomposition (SVD)), closing a first loop to control the rotation of the payload or sensing the inclination and subtracting it from the inertial sensor signal. The last two methods gave the most promising results.Finally, a 6 d.o.f. platform has been assembled. It consists of a hexagonal table with three pairs of vertical and horizontal inertial sensors. The table lays on three isolators containing voice coil actuators. The effect of inertial control on a multiple input/multiple output (MIMO) system is studied experimentally and the solutions tested numerically on the 2 d.o.f. model are extended to the full isolation stage. Dispelling the Myths Behind First-author Citation Counts
We conducted a full-scale evaluative citation analysis study of scholars in the XML research field to explore just how different from each other author rankings resulting from different citation counting methods actually are, and to demonstrate the capability of emerging data and tools on the Web in supporting more realistic citation counting methods. Our results contest some common arguments for the continued
use of first-author citation counts in the evaluation of scholars, such as high correlations between author rankings by first-author citation counts and other citation
counting methods, and high costs of using more realistic citation counting methods that are not well-supported by the ISI databases. It is argued that increasingly available digital full text research papers make it possible for citation analysis studies to go beyond what the ISI databases have directly supported and to employ more
sophisticated methods

We have done our best to complete the author checklist relating to the use of animals in the hut study. Note that the objective for the hut study was to evaluate the IRS treatment applications for residual efficacy against Anopheles mosquitoes, including the local An. coluzzii mosquito population. Cows were only used to attract mosquitoes into the huts and no tests were carried out directly on the cows. The author checklist is intended for use with studies where experiments are carried out on animals, which is why we have had such difficulty in completing this for the hut study, as many of the questions do not relate to how the cows were used

Author Under Sail The Imagination of Jack London, 1893-1902
In Author Under Sail, Jay Williams offers the first complete literary biography of Jack London as a professional writer engaged in the labor of writing. It examines the authorial imagination in London's work, the use of imagination in both his fiction and nonfiction, and the ways he defined imagination in the creative process in his business dealings with his publishers, editors, and agents. In this first volume of a two-volume biography, Williams traverses the years 1893 to 1902, from London's "Story of a Typhoon" to The People of the Abyss. The Jack London who emerges in the pages of Author Under Sail is a writer whose partnership with publishers, most notably his productive alliance with George Brett of Macmillan, was one of the most formative in American literary history. London pioneered many author models during the heyday of realism and naturalism, blurring the boundaries of these popular genres by focusing on absorption and theatricality and the representation of the seen and unseen. London created an impassioned, sincere, and extremely personal realism unlike that of other American writers of the time.
